Table III.
The Effect of Metal Ions on Catalysis
| Before dialysis [kcat (s−1)] (1) | After dialysis [kcat (s−1)] (2) | After dialysis with metals [kcat (s−1)] (3) | |
|---|---|---|---|
| wtTAP | 50.04 | 0.46 | 30.44 |
| H135D | 101.5 | 15.6 | 105 |
| H135E | 146 | 1.28 | 117.6 |
Weakly bound metals were removed by extended dialysis in 20 mM Tris pH 7.6. AP activity toward the pNPP substrate was measured before treatment (1), after dialysis, and after loading the enzymes with 10 mM MgCl2, and 1 mM ZnCl2. kcat values in (1) and (3) were determined in the same buffer as in Table II, whereas in (2), no metals were added. Reported values are the average of three measurements and standard deviations do not exceed 5%.
